Responsibilities ICU nurses specialize in treating critically ill patients in general intensive care units, post-op units, burn units, and other specialized, intensive care units. Most Critical Care travel positions are in hospitals, but ICU RNs can choose from many different subspecialties. Some rehabilitation facilities also use critical care nurses because of their skills with ventilators and tracheostomy tubes. An important function of Critical Care nurses is to provide education and support to patients and their families. Requirements

Responsibilities Cat Scan Technologists are generally certified radiologic technologists. They operate the CT equipment to create diagnostic images of the interior parts of the human body. They prepare the patient for the diagnostic procedures by explaining the process and positioning the patient accurately, and as instructed by the physician. The Cat Scan Tech is also responsible for maintaining the Cat Scan equipment. They help the physician in reading the images of the patients and in analysing the patient's condition. Most travel Cat Scan Tech positions are on hospital premises. Requirements

Responsibilities Emergency Room nurses are responsible for assessing a patient's injuries or condition upon arrival. A successful Emergency Dept nurse must have excellent attention to detail and verbal communication skills. The nurse must be able to identify signs and symptoms and communicate the assessment of the patient to the physician. The ER nurse assists in implementing treatment plans, explaining prescription information, administering IVs, medications, and injections, and conducting EKGs and other triage elements. Emergency room nurses must understand hospital discharge policies, as well as government policies on treating, transferring, and discharging patients from the hospital. When patients are being discharged from the ER, emergency room nurses must educate the patient and patient's family about home treatment. Ideal candidates for emergency room travel nurse positions combine a calm temperament with the ability to work long shifts in a stressful and busy environment. Requirements
